For sale is my Fabia VRS, bought 3 years ago from a forum member (see link below) and now at 111k.   Car is in Central Southampton.

Need a larger car now, but it's served us very well indeed: no major issues, reliable, frugal, and fun to drive.  This will be an excellent cheap runaround for someone who isn't concerned with a cosmetically perfect car - it eats up motorway miles and is enjoyable on B roads.  I'd love to keep it as a 2nd car for the rest of its life, but can't really justify running 2 cars.

 

The sills had some cosmetic rust issues when I bought the car, and these were sorted with a full respray on both sills 3 years ago, all the way down, with raised stone-chip protection.

 

There are a few niggles with the car, which I have detailed in their entirety below.  Nothing particularly major, but along with the short MOT (mid October) reflects the price.

 

List of details on condition of the car:
 
Car has full service history, some of it by local (but decent) non-Skoda garage.
There is no accident damage, no significant dents or scratches to the best of my detection!
The car drives smoothly and pulls well, there is no smoke on start-up/running.  The car has had no major issues in the 3 years I have owned it.
Car has an upgraded stereo with DAB radio (see above listing for details)
 
Known issues:
 
Cosmetic:
 
Drivers seat cover worn through on side support
Some minor bubbling of paint on a couple of wheel arches, and joint between arch panels and sills.
Some slight scuffing of a couple of the alloys
A few very small stone chips on bonnet.
There is a small stone chip on the windscreen which has been there virtually 3 years without issue.
Seats are a bit discoloured on the white sections (unfortunately a very common issue with this seat colour...).
 
Mechanical:
 
Front disks are probably a bit worn, as there is a slight vibration under heavy braking
There is a slight whine from gearbox under engine braking in 5th, however this was there when I bought it, and has remained unchanged for the 3 years and ~40k I have put on the car.  Opinion of others on this forum is that it's probably nothing to worry about.
One of the CVT joints probably a little worn, as there is occasionally some knocking under engine braking in 2nd.  Car had this issue soon after purchase, and was resolved with CVT change at MOT. 
The clutch on the air con pump pulley has failed, so the pump receiving no drive and air con is currently not working.  This will need replacing to get the air con working.
The passenger side front window electric mechanism is not working (cable broken).  The window has been secured in the up position via a removable wire within the door trim.
